# Fenwick Environments: Rendering

Template rendering in Fenwick staging runs with caching disabled; production enables the compiled-template cache. Plugin authors: benchmark against production settings or your numbers will be misleading. Cold renders in staging can be 10x slower. Do not tune plugins against staging latency. Production rendering configuration is listed below.

config for bahop-baduf:
[kasion]
team = lamath
access_code = ac_d807e5
host = kasion.paliqcloud.corp
port = 4000
owner = julix.tamvan
peer = frair.qorvelsoft.local

CI Troubleshooting — RenderBarn Transcode Farm

If a transcode job on the Ostrel cluster stalls at the mezzanine step, first check that the worker pulled the correct encoder image; stale images cause silent codec mismatches. Retry once before escalating. Logs live under the job's artifact tab. When filing a ticket with the Pipeline crew, always quote the trace token printed at job start, shown below.

build token for bageg-yahof: htk3_673

Q2 Planning Note — Second-Source Supplier Search

For the board: the search for a second-source supplier of the Averlane control modules is progressing on schedule. Procurement has shortlisted three candidates, with Marrowgate Components the strongest on lead time and Fenn Industrial the strongest on unit cost. Qualification samples are due within six weeks, and dual-sourcing could begin in Q4 if testing holds. Capital exposure remains within the approved envelope. The note below should be read in that context.

board note of tagug-hahag: Praionax Logistics is in early talks to buy Julaxek Group for about $36.3 million. The Julmir launch date is March 1, and nothing goes to the press before then.